Abstract :
Integrated Internet-MANET (IIM) architecture is a hybrid network which is an interconnection of the wired Internet and wireless MANET. This interconnection is facilitated through gateways. Some of the important issues in this integration are gateway discovery and gateway load balancing. So far, these issues have been addressed separately in the literature. The issues of gateway load balancing and gateway discovery are inherently interrelated. In this paper, the issues of gateway load balancing and gateway discovery are addressed together. The proposed mechanism uses the WLB-AODV routing protocol for gateway load balancing and treats the problem of finding efficient values to gateway discovery parameters as a control system and uses the Mamdani Architecture for Fuzzy Control. The proposed protocol has been simulated in ns-2 network simulator. Simulation results show that the proposed protocol gives better performance than the existing solution in terms of packet delivery ratio, end-to-end delay and normalized routing load.
